Local attractions: Ballyboe cottage is situated within minutes travel of some of Donegal and Ireland's greatest attractions, including:- Stunning beaches at Killahoey Strand, Marble Hill Strand, and Falcarragh Beach all less than 10 min away and Magheraroarty less than 25 min. Glenveagh National Park: About twenty minutes drive away from the cottage this magnificent national park is home to herds of red deer and golden eagles. Tory Island: Daily ferry trips to Tory, located 9 mile off the Donegal coast, leave from nearby Magheraroarty pier. Although only 4km long and 1 km wide, the island has 2 towns, East Town and West Town.
Dunlewey Lakeside Centre. This centre has lots of different attractions to keep all the family entertained - children's play area, farm yard, boat trips, craft shop, weaving house, audio visuals, etc
Ards Forest Park Located 3km south-east of Dunfanaghy, this wonderful park has marked nature trails and is also a wildfowl sanctuary. Scenic drive at Horn Head nearby.
Other attractions: Gartan Outdoor Pursuits Centre: Situated on the shores of Loch Gartan this is a very popular destination for adventure holiday enthusiasts. Glebe House and Gallery: This is a Regency house built in 1828 set in woodland and decorated with William Morris textiles and Japanese art. The gallery houses the renowned Derek Hill Art Collection.
Arnolds stables in Dunfanaghy offers horse riding and lessons on local beaches and off road terrain. The Dunfanaghy surf school, 5 miles away, offers surf, windsurf and dive. An Chriit Leisure- This excellently equipped leisure centre includes a fitness room, steam room, themal jets, sauna, treatments, kids pool & swimming pool.
The area is rich with Arts and Crafts: Galleries include The Art House; Green Door; Workhouse and Greendoor Galleries. Or visit McNutt tweeds nearby.
